Itinerary
Begin your journey in Belgrade, exploring its vibrant nightlife, historic Belgrade Fortress, St. Sava Temple, and the Bohemian charm of Skadarlija. Travel to Novi Sad to tour the Petrovaradin Fortress and savor authentic Serbian cuisine.
Cross into Romania to experience the medieval streets of Timisoara, Sibiu, and Sighisoara, then explore Brasov, Dracula’s Castle, and the majestic Peles Castle. In Bucharest, admire landmarks like the grand Parliament and the Athenaeum.
Discover Bulgaria’s heritage in Plovdiv, Ivanovo’s Rock-Hewn Churches, the village of Arbanassi, and the historic city of Sofia, with an optional visit to the serene Rila Monastery.
